Mid-month event: Bonding Exercises
"The bond between Tamer and partner is the key." Those were the words Sunflowmon's predecessors had passed down in the records Nanomon had recovered. Obviously, it had been suited towards all sorts of situations, but for Sunflowmon, she knew she had to help and try to foster a strengthened bond between the Tamers and their partners. So many hadn't even evolved past Baby level, after all!
Her answer to try and help with this? Was to organize an obstacle course for the Tamers and their partners to get through. The rules would be simple: No one could pass the obstacle course without doing so alongside their partners. Aside from that? Anything aside from outright sabotaging other participants would be allowed.
The obstacle course would begin with a run through a small maze that had been set up on the training grounds of Tamer Union HQ. It would continue inside to the pool, where Tamers would have to find a way to cross without walking around it; there were ropes hanging from a bar that one could grab onto, temporary platforms that could be hopped across (but wait too long and they'd drop into the water), as well as the option of just swimming across... if you and your partner could both swim, that is.
From there, the trail would lead back outside to the other half of the training grounds, to a wall that both Tamers and partners would have to scale, followed by another track where one had to go over large logs... and then finally, to the biggest challenge of them all:
A stage where partner and Tamer would have to perform an act for a group of assembled Digimon. Any act would do, and it was fine of one ended up totally bombing onstage. But nevertheless, they would have to do something, and they'd have to do it together.
It was daunting, but in Sunflowmon's mind, doable. Anything to strengthen the connection between partner and Tamer!
